TRANSPORT OPERATIONS (ROAD USE MANAGEMENT--MASS, DIMENSIONS AND LOADING) REGULATION 2005 - SECT 43

43 Proof of schedule 7 loading offences

In a proceeding for an offence against a schedule 7 loading requirement--

(a) evidence that a load on a vehicle was not placed, secured or restrained in a way that met a performance standard under the 'Load restraint guide' is evidence of a contravention of a schedule 7 loading requirement; and
(b) evidence that a load, or part of a load, has fallen off a vehicle is evidence that the load was not properly secured; and
(c) a court must presume a document purporting to be the 'Load restraint guide' is the 'Load restraint guide', until the contrary is proved.
